Hi team,

Before I hand off the 3.2 release, please note the humidity sensor drift reported on Verdana controllers in the Elmbrook trial site. Drift exceeds 4% after roughly ten days of continuous operation; firmware 3.2.1 adds an automatic recalibration cycle every 72 hours. Support should advise growers to install 3.2.1 and trigger a manual recalibration once. The hotfix bundle must be verified before distribution, so I'm including the signing key used for the 3.2.1 packages below.

release key, fahof-yagap: bky3_m5d

Break-glass: Squishwire compression flags

Quick note for the eng sync: if the websocket compression experiment (permessage-deflate vs. our Squishwire codec) melts CPU on the edge nodes again, don't wait for a change window — use break-glass to flip the kill switch in the flag console. The break-glass prompt wants the emergency credential, which is the passphrase below.

strongbox words: holax-rusax-jorath-aldeth

Ticket: SDK parity drift — Meridex Go vs. Kotlin clients

The Meridex Kotlin SDK picked up retry jitter and payload compression last quarter, but the Go SDK's defaults were never updated to match. Result: the two clients behave differently against the same endpoints, which confuses integration tests and new joiners alike. Goal is to converge both on one documented baseline. The Kotlin SDK's current shipped defaults are listed below.

settings of yawif-yafop:
[druys]
port = 9000
region = south-3
host = druys.zemvarsoft.internal
team = frador
timeout_ms = 3000
retries = 4

DeployBeacon Plugin Onboarding

DeployBeacon is the chat bot that reports deploy status for Northvale Systems services. Plugins run in an isolated worker and respond to slash commands. Register your plugin manifest, declare the channels you post to, and keep handlers idempotent — the bot may retry.

Local setup: clone the plugin template, run the bootstrap script, and create a .env file in the plugin root. The bot token is required before the worker will connect. Add the following line to your .env file:

secret setting of tajof-bahif: COURIER_KEY3=65d